Leon Lederman controls the weather!!!
Jun. 7th, 2010 07:06 pmHere begins the story of a small crocheted Hallucigenia and its quest to receive approval from a Nobel Laureate ...

The Hallucigenia's story begins ( here... )

The Hallucigenia's story begins ( here... )